Background
Two ash discharging modes are usually adopted for the fire grate, one mode is a manual ash discharging mode, workers discharge ash through a manual valve every half hour, and the high-temperature fire ash directly falls into an iron box below the fire grate, so that the fire grate has the defects that a specially-assigned person is required to take charge of ash discharging and transferring of the iron box, potential safety hazards such as scalding exist in the high-temperature fire ash, and the ash discharging is large in dust, so that secondary pollution is caused, and the occupational health and safety of the workers are not facilitated; the other method adopts a slag remover to remove ash, and has the defect that when an ash discharge port of a fire grate is opened, a box body of the slag remover is communicated with a boiler to form an air inlet channel, and the combustion chamber of the boiler can have air leakage to influence the negative pressure operation of the boiler.
The application number is 201821809645X Chinese utility model discloses a scrape board-like mucking machine prevents to leak wind through the mode that sets up row's cinder box on the horizontal groove and establish the breakwater at row's cinder box near the end plate lower edge of slope groove side, the breakwater can block the wind that comes in from the slag notch department of slag remover box to a certain extent, but is blocked easily when the scraper blade of chain drives the slag and is close to the breakwater, influences the normal operating of chain.

Detailed Description
The principles and features of the present invention are described below in conjunction with the following examples, which are intended to illustrate the present invention and not to limit the scope of the present invention.
As shown in fig. 1 to 2, an automatic ash discharging device of a water-cooled grate 1 comprises a grate 1, a plurality of ash discharging ports are arranged below the grate 1, the automatic ash discharging device further comprises a slag remover 2 and a coke ash hopper 3, the slag remover 2 comprises a box body 201, a driving chain wheel shaft 202, a driven chain wheel shaft 203 and a chain 204, the box body 201 comprises a horizontal section and an inclined section, the driving chain wheel shaft 202 is arranged in the inclined section of the box body 201, the driven chain wheel shaft 203 is arranged in the horizontal section of the box body 201, the chain 204 surrounds the outer sides of the driving chain wheel shaft 202 and the driven chain wheel shaft 203, a plurality of scraping plates 205 are arranged on the chain 204 at intervals, ash inlet ports matched with the ash discharging ports in number are arranged on the horizontal section of the box body 201, a coke ash hopper 3 is arranged between the ash discharging ports of the grate 1 and the ash inlet port of the box body 201, a first-level ash flap valve 301 is arranged between Jiao Huidou and the ash discharging port of the grate 1, a second-level flap valve 302 is interlocked with a second-level flap valve 302. Will inject cooling water in the box 201, high temperature grate 1 ash that produces from grate 1 ash discharge opening at first through first order flap valve 301 get into in the burnt ash bucket 3, then close first order flap valve 301, open second level flap valve 302, grate 1 ash falls into box 201 and scrapes through scraper blade 205 on the chain 204 after the cooling water cooling and connects the cinder box in, and wind enters into the combustion chamber from the slag notch of box 201 through box 201 in can avoiding grate 1 ash discharge time through setting up of burnt ash bucket 3, influences the negative pressure operation of combustion chamber.
In addition, in the specific embodiment,
the automatic ash discharging device of the water-cooled grate 1 further comprises an upper layer chain supporting plate 206 and a lower layer chain supporting plate 207, wherein the upper layer chain supporting plate 206 and the lower layer chain supporting plate 207 are arranged in parallel, the chain 204 is arranged on the chain supporting plate, and the chain supporting plate has an adaptive inclination angle at the junction of the horizontal section and the inclined section of the box body 201. Through the arrangement of the upper layer chain supporting plate 206 and the lower layer two supporting plates, the angle adjustment of the chain 204 when the chain is conveyed from the horizontal section to the inclined section of the box 201 is realized, and the upper layer chain supporting plate 206 can also bear certain weight of the ash of the fire grate 1.
In this embodiment, the box 201 is further provided with a plurality of access holes, and the access holes are provided with the sealing covers 4, so that the equipment in the box 201 can be conveniently overhauled. The box 201 is also provided with a water filling port for filling cooling water into the box 201, and the water filling port is conveniently connected with water filling equipment. The tank 201 is connected with a water level control device. The box 201 is also externally provided with a driving motor 5, the driving motor 5 is arranged on a motor frame 6, and an output shaft of the driving motor 5 is in transmission connection with the driving chain wheel shaft 202. The scraper 205 is a linear baffle, and the scraper 205 may be L-shaped. The tip of the slope section of box 201 still is equipped with the slag notch, set up outside the slag notch and connect the sediment case.
The utility model discloses a high temperature grate 1 ash that ash hole produced is put to grate 1 falls into water-cooling box 201 through burnt ash bucket 3, scrape through scraper blade 205 on chain 204 after the cooling and connect the cinder incasement, prevent that the combustion chamber of grate 1 from blowing in windy, the assurance system negative pressure, and when overhaul of the equipments, can control down the ash content and keep the system negative pressure through burnt ash bucket 3, and whole process of slagging tap does not need personnel to participate in, the manpower has been saved, the potential safety hazard to operating personnel has been eliminated, and the furnace ash directly falls into in the box 201 that the leakproofness is good, avoid producing a large amount of dust, can not cause secondary pollution to the environment.
